Nine years after the release of Android Jelly Bean, the company announced a complete cessation of support for the outdated version of the operating system. At the same time, according to analysts, it is still used by thousands of smartphone owners around the world.

At the end of August 2021, Android 4.1-4.3 users will stop receiving updates to Google services. Officially, these versions were made unsupported on January 31, but the company continued to release critical security patches for older builds. WITH
According to statistics, Jelly Bean now has about 1% of active Android devices.
In 2012, the release of the now “canceled” version of Android was accompanied by a total redesign of the OS interface. Google’s developers have improved the smoothness of the animations, and also took care to support the refresh rate of 60 fps for some devices.
The global firmware update took place a year later with the release of Android 4.3. This version has made the Bluetooth 4.0 LowEnergy standard available on all compatible devices, expanding the ability of gadgets to interact with wearable accessories.
